| Type of Product | Pedestal Fan |
| Model Number | F445 |
| Brand | N'oveen |
| Dimensions (H x W x D) | 130 x 45 x 45 cm |
| Weight | 3.5 kg |
| Power Supply | AC 220-240V, 50/60Hz |
| Power Consumption | 55 W |
| Fan Diameter | 45 cm |
| Number of Speed Settings | 3 |
| Oscillation | Yes, automatic 90° |
| Remote Control | Yes, included |
| Timer | Yes, up to 7 hours |
| Material | Plastic and metal |
| Noise Level | ≤ 55 dB |
| Airflow | 60 m³/min |
| Safety Features | Overheat protection, tip-over switch |
| Cleaning | Use a soft cloth; avoid water on motor |
| Maintenance | Clean grille regularly; lubricate motor annually |
| Spare Parts | Blades, grille, base, remote available |
| Repairability | User replaceable blades; motor service by professional |
| Included Items | Fan, remote, user manual |
| Warranty | 1 year |
Frequently Asked Questions - F445 N'oveen
How do I clean the fan?
Unplug the fan before cleaning. Use a soft cloth slightly dampened with water to wipe the grille and blades. Do not use abrasive cleaners or allow water to enter the motor housing.
How to assemble the pedestal fan?
Attach the base to the pole, then connect the fan head to the pole using the provided screws. Ensure all parts are securely tightened before use. Refer to the manual for detailed steps.
The remote control is not working. What should I do?
Check if the batteries are inserted correctly and have charge. Ensure the infrared sensor on the fan is not blocked. If issues persist, replace the batteries or contact support.
How to set the timer?
Press the Timer button on the remote or control panel. Each press increments the timer by 1 hour up to 7 hours. The fan will automatically shut off after the set time.
Why is the fan oscillating but no wind comes out?
Check if the fan blades are properly attached and spinning. If the motor runs but blades do not, the blade lock may be loose. Tighten the blade nut and try again.
Can I use the fan in a humid environment like a bathroom?
This fan is designed for indoor dry use only. Do not use in humid or wet areas to avoid electric shock or damage. Keep it away from water sources.
How to store the fan when not in use?
Disassemble the fan (base, pole, head) and store in a dry, dust-free place. Keep the remote control and accessories in a safe place. Avoid stacking heavy objects on top.
Is the fan safe for use around children?
Place the fan on a stable surface out of reach of children. The tip-over switch automatically cuts power if the fan falls. However, supervision is recommended.
How to reduce fan noise?
Ensure the fan is on a level surface and all screws are tight. Clean the blades and grille to remove dust. If noise persists, lubricate the motor bearing with a few drops of oil.
Where can I find spare parts for this fan?
Contact N'oveen customer service or visit the official website to order genuine spare parts such as blades, grille, base, and remote control. Use only authorized parts.
